About us: We are proudly part of a privately owned global group of insurance and online comparison related businesses, with approximately 50 offices and 10,000 employees.
In Australia, the Group includes trusted and well known brands Budget Direct, Ozicare, Chasing Cars, i Select and Compare the Market.
In late 2024, i Select and Compare the Market formed a new Aggregation business within the group and now support millions of Australians to compare and buy their personal finance and household products such as insurance, energy, and loans.
How you fit: The role of the SEO Manager is to manage and execute the SEO strategy to increase organic performance.
We are looking for an experienced SEO expert to help manage all on-site and off-site optimisation across our websites (www.iselect.com.au / www.energywatch.com.au) and increase the volume of organic leads and rankings.
The success of this role depends on the ability to understand the search landscape we operate in and build internal relationships to execute on the strategy.
As such, the SEO Manager will work closely with our internal Content Manager, internal Editorial Team and our Product & Technology teams.
This role will also be responsible for two SEO Specialists as direct reports.
SEO is pivotal to the success of i Select's revenue growth targets and the SEO Manager will require a passion for reviewing numbers and rankings daily given the sales orientated environment.
What you do: Oversee the implementation of the SEO strategy to ensure we're meeting rankings objectives and initiatives committed as part of the plan Manage and develop two SEO Specialists and allocate tasks from our backlog Build relationships with cross-functional stakeholders and communicate SEO performance and strategy progress.
Analyse our organic performance and competitors to understand opportunity areas Own and refine our offsite link building strategy including managing agency partners and coordinating internal resources Provide SEO performance updates to key stakeholders Lead and manage end-to-end SEO projects, ensuring timely delivery by coordinating cross-functional stakeholders.
Build strong relationships with GMs, Marketing, Technology, and Product teams to deliver aligned SEO strategies.
Collaborate with the in-house Editorial team to provide UX and content recommendations, driving continuous improvement.
Drive content quality and new content requirements into the Content and Editorial to deliver on the SEO strategy Identify and develop innovative, forward-thinking SEO strategies beyond standard best practices.
Create impactful SEO performance reports and translate data into actionable insights.
Manage and optimise the SEO budget, including evaluation and onboarding of external partners where appropriate.
Analyse internal websites and competitor data to uncover content and technical SEO opportunities.
Leverage web analytics tools (e.g.
Google Search Console, Google Analytics, Adobe Analytics) to track and optimise performance.
Use SEO platforms such as Screaming Frog, Ahrefs, SEMrush, Moz, Majestic, and Buzzsumo to support technical audits and strategic planning.
Apply advanced skills in Excel and/or Google Sheets for reporting, analysis, and scenario modelling.
Perform well under pressure, taking initiative and adapting to shifting priorities with confidence.
Demonstrate strong quantitative and analytical skills to assess SEO performance and support strategic decision-making.
Duties and responsibilities may be adjusted within reasonable limits, to meet business needs.
What you need:5+ years experience in SEOIdeally 2 + years in a head of/Senior SEO or SEO Strategy role, managing internal resources and external agency to deliver SEO outcomes.
The ability to create and implement SEO strategies and confidently provide correct advice and suggestions to the wider marketing and technology teams.
Experience in owing an SEO strategy end-to-end working with Product & Technology teams (including developers).
Strong understanding of YMYL, E-E-A-T and Helpful Content principles to inform our content strategy Strong understanding of off-site link building tactics and hygiene factors inclusive of Digital PR and Publisher Partnerships is essential.
Experience managing SEO like a performance channel with an obsession for daily lead performance tracking Technical skills such as HTML and Word Press with a strong understanding of URL hierarchies, redirects, hygiene factors, schema and page speed are essential.
Understanding of AI automations to improve efficiencies and ways of working is strongly preferred.
